

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.

# Gestione dei servizi App Runner
<a name="managing-service-apprunner"></a>

Dopo aver creato un servizio App Runner, puoi gestirlo utilizzando il riquadro AWS Explorer per eseguire le seguenti attività:
+ [Sospensione e ripresa dei servizi App Runner](#pause-resume-apprunner)
+ [Implementazione dei servizi App Runner](#deploying-apprunner)
+ [Visualizzazione dei flussi di log per App Runner](#viewing-logs-apprunner)
+ [Eliminazione di servizi App Runner](#deleting-apprunner)

## Sospensione e ripresa dei servizi App Runner
<a name="pause-resume-apprunner"></a>

Se è necessario disattivare temporaneamente l'applicazione Web e interrompere l'esecuzione del codice, è possibile sospendere il servizio AWS App Runner. App Runner riduce a zero la capacità di calcolo del servizio. Quando vuoi eseguire nuovamente l'applicazione, puoi riprendere il servizio App Runner. App Runner fornisce una nuova capacità di calcolo, implementa l'applicazione su di essa ed esegue l'applicazione.

**Importante**  
App Runner ti verrà fatturato solo se è in esecuzione. Pertanto, potrai sospendere e riprendere l'applicazione secondo necessità per gestire i costi. Ciò è particolarmente utile negli scenari di sviluppo e test.<a name="pause-app-runner"></a>

## Sospensione del servizio App Runner
<a name="pause-app-runner"></a>

1. Apri AWS Explorer, se non è già aperto.

1. Espandi **App Runner** per visualizzare l'elenco dei servizi.

1. Fai clic con il pulsante destro del mouse sul servizio e scegli **Pause (Metti in pausa)**.

1. Nella finestra di dialogo visualizzata, scegli **Confirm (Conferma)**.

   Mentre il servizio è in pausa, lo stato del servizio cambia da **Running (In esecuzione)** a **Pausing (In pausa)** e poi a **Paused (Sospeso)**.<a name="pause-app-runner"></a>

## Come riprendere il servizio App Runner
<a name="pause-app-runner"></a>

1. Apri AWS Explorer, se non è già aperto.

1. Espandi **App Runner** per visualizzare l'elenco dei servizi.

1. Fai clic con il pulsante destro del mouse sul servizio e scegli **Resume (Riprendi)**.

   Mentre il servizio si sta riavviando, lo stato del servizio cambia da **Resuming (In riavvio)** a **Running (In esecuzione)**.

## Implementazione dei servizi App Runner
<a name="deploying-apprunner"></a>

Se scegli l'opzione di implementazione manuale per il servizio, è necessario avviare esplicitamente ogni implementazione sul servizio. <a name="deploy-app-runner"></a>

1. Apri AWS Explorer, se non è già aperto.

1. Espandi **App Runner** per visualizzare l'elenco dei servizi.

1. Fai clic con il pulsante destro del mouse sul servizio e scegli **Start Deployment (Avvia implementazione)**.

1. Mentre l'applicazione viene implementata, lo stato del servizio cambia da **Deploying (In implementazione)** a **Running (In esecuzione)**.

1. Per verificare che l'applicazione sia stata implementata correttamente, fai clic con il pulsante destro del mouse sullo stesso servizio e scegli **Copy Service URL (Copia URL del servizio)**.

1. Per accedere all'applicazione Web implementata, incolla l'URL copiato nella barra degli indirizzi del browser Web.

## Visualizzazione dei flussi di log per App Runner
<a name="viewing-logs-apprunner"></a>

Usa CloudWatch Logs per monitorare, archiviare e accedere ai tuoi flussi di log per servizi come App Runner. Un flusso di log è una sequenza di log eventi che condividono la stessa origine. <a name="view-logs-apprunner"></a>

1. Espandi **App Runner** per visualizzare l'elenco delle istanze dei servizi.

1. Espandi un'istanza di servizio specifica per visualizzare l'elenco dei gruppi di log. Un gruppo di log è un gruppo di flussi di log che condividono le stesse impostazioni di conservazione, monitoraggio e controllo degli accessi. 

1. Fai clic con il pulsante destro del mouse su un gruppo di log e scegli **View Log Streams (Visualizza flussi di log)**.

1. Dalla **palette dei comandi**, scegli un flusso di log dal gruppo.

   L'editor VS Code mostra l'elenco degli eventi di registro che compongono lo stream. Puoi decidere di caricare nell'editor eventi passati o più recenti. 

## Eliminazione di servizi App Runner
<a name="deleting-apprunner"></a>

**Importante**  
Se elimini il servizio App Runner, questo viene rimosso in modo permanente e i dati archiviati vengono eliminati. Se devi ricreare il servizio, App Runner deve recuperare nuovamente il tuo sorgente e crearlo daccapo se si tratta di un repository di codice. La tua applicazione Web ottiene un nuovo dominio App Runner. <a name="delete-app-runner"></a>

1. Apri AWS Explorer, se non è già aperto.

1. Espandi **App Runner** per visualizzare l'elenco dei servizi.

1. Fai clic con il pulsante destro del mouse su un servizio e scegli **Delete Service (Elimina servizio)**.

1. Nella **palette dei comandi**, inserisci *delete* e premi **Invio** per confermare.

   Il servizio eliminato si troverà nello stato **Deleting (Eliminazione in corso)** e poi scomparirà dall'elenco.